71892 AGMB Bearing Product Overview & Core Advantages

The 71892 AGMB is a single row angular contact ball bearing engineered for high-performance applications requiring exceptional precision and reliability. This metric bearing is designed to accommodate combined loads, primarily handling high axial loads in one direction alongside significant radial loads. Its 30° contact angle and P6 (ABEC-3) tolerance class ensure high running accuracy and system rigidity, making it ideal for demanding, high-speed machinery. The open design allows for custom lubrication schemes to optimize performance for specific operational conditions.

71892 AGMB Bearing Structural Features & Performance Benefits

  • High Rigidity and Precision: Manufactured to a P6 tolerance class, this bearing provides high dimensional stability and running accuracy, which is critical for applications like machine tool spindles.
  • Superior Load Capacity: The 30° contact angle and robust chrome steel construction enable it to support high axial loads and substantial radial loads simultaneously.
  • Optimized for High Speeds: The brass cage (Cage material: Brass) ensures low friction and excellent dimensional stability at the limiting speed, contributing to smooth and reliable high-speed operation.
  • Robust Material Construction: Made from high-grade chrome steel for both rings and balls, the bearing offers high fatigue life and durability under heavy loads.
